Train a learner on a task or release them from training.
1.Click on Quick Links on the Main Menu.
2.Click on the Requests tab.
3.Click on the Tasks to Train tab.
4.You can either Train or Release the trainee.
5.Click the Train button. You will be able to view or print an evaluation and, when it is complete, enter comments and sign off on the task at the bottom of the Evaluation (OJE) tab.
a.Note that the date field is set to today's date by default, but if you need to select a past date for when this task was trained, you can do so by clicking the calendar icon or entering a different date.
6.Upload any related files, if needed.
7.When you are done, click the Submit Task Evaluation button.
8.To Release the trainee, Either click the orange Release All button to release all the trainees listed, or click the Release button to release requests individually.
Evaluate a learner on a task or release them from training.
1.Click on Quick Links on the Main Menu.
2.Click on the Requests tab.
3.Click on the Tasks to Evaluate tab (a blue badge showing the amount of requests you have will appear).
4.Click the View button. You will be able to view or print an evaluation and, when it is complete, mark the task as Satisfactory or Unsatisfactory, enter comments, and sign off on the task at the bottom of the Evaluation (OJE) tab.
a.Note that the date field is set to today's date by default, but if you need to select a past date for when this task was trained, you can do so by clicking the calendar icon or entering a different date.
5.Upload any related files, if needed.
6.When you are done, click the Submit Task Evaluation button.
a.You can also click the View Multi button to sign off on multiple evaluations on the same screen. To do this, check the "Satisfactory" checkbox for all the passing evaluations, enter your credentials, and then click the Submit Evaluations button.
7.To Release the trainee, Either click the orange Release All button to release all the trainees listed, or click the Release button to release requests individually.
Upload any related documentation by either dragging them onto the "Drop files here" field, or click the field to browse for them.
Accepted file types are .pdf, .bmp, .jpg, .png, .bmp
Documents can be added regardless of the status of the evaluation (sat, unsat, incomplete etc), and any number of documents can be uploaded for each tasks qualification process.
These uploaded documents can be viewed from the OJE until it is finished (marked complete or sat and submitted) and afterward can be viewed by clicking one of the VIEW badges from the task qualification summary page from within the qual card or PA.
During training or evaluation, on the OJE, the documents upload widget will be present near the bottom just above the submit evaluation section:
The basic meta information can be seen/edited using the detail button:
The “learner can view option” is defaulted to yes. If the documents need to be hidden from the learner when they view their task qualification information, then the uploader will need to make sure to check the details popup and uncheck that option.
The learner will only be able to view the documents once the qualification for a task is complete enough that the “Details” button appears on their qualification card or performance assessment
You may come across one of these common error messages while training or evaluating a qual card:
•Request as Required in Course: This message indicates that this qual card is a placeholder for a corresponding course in which you will be able to request a trainer and evaluator. Use that course instead of this qualification card.
•Unable to Request Evaluator: This message indicates that a request was sent for the same task from some other performance assessment or qual card that has the task on it. If you have started a task in qual or course you must complete it in the same one.
